Description

  • Jean Dubuffet
  • Site Avec 3 Personnages
  • signed with the initials and dated 81
  • acrylic on paper laid down on canvas
  • 67 by 49.7cm.; 26 3/8 by 19 5/8 in.

Provenance

Waddington Galleries, Ltd., London
Michelle Rosenfeld Gallery, New York

Literature

Max Loreau, Catalogue des Travaux de Jean Dubuffet, fasc. XXXIV: Psycho-sites, Paris 1984, p. 113, no. 424, illustrated

Condition

Colours: The colours are fairly accurate in the catalogue illustration, although the overall tonality is brighter and more vibrant with the pinky reds tending more towards bright cherry red in the original. Condition: The work is in very good condition. There is minor undulation to the lower left and right corners where the paper has slightly lifted from the canvas support. There is extremely light wear to the upper and lower right extreme corner tips, visible upon close inspection. There is a small circular watermark to the right side of the bottom edge, and a further small circular watermark to the left of the figure's torso, both visible upon close inspection only.
